ASP.NET数据绑定控件使用指南(续)
四、DataList控件呈现数据 DataList控件是ASP.NET中常用的数据绑定控件之一,它可以呈现表格、列表等结构化的数据。与GridView控件相比,DataList控件更加灵活,可以自定义模板以满足不同的显示需求。在以下示例中,我们将展示如何使用DataList控件呈现数据。 示例练习2:使用DataList呈现数据 要求:制作一个图书展示页面,使用DataList控件。 前提:在【ASP.NET第八课】的基础之上完成。 第一步,添加Web窗体:在VS中打开已有项目【WebApplication7】,右键单击项目名称【WebApplication7】,依次点击【添加】【Web窗体】,将窗体命名为BookList,然后单击【确定】。 第二步,添加DataList控件:在默认打开的BookList.aspx文件中,从工具箱拖放一个DataList控件到适合的位置。 第三步,绑定数据源:打开BookList.aspx文件,切换到【拆分】视图。 选中DataList控件后,点击右上角【折叠】按钮,在弹出的【DataList任务】中,点击【选择数据源】,然后点击下拉箭头,点击【添加新数据源】。 在弹出的【数据源配制向导】窗体中,选择【数据库】作为数据源类型,为数据源指定ID,使用默认名称,然后点击【确定】。 在弹出的【配制数据源】窗口中,点击【新建连接】按钮。 在弹出的【添加连接】窗口中,输入服务器名(默认为本地),数据库类型选择【SQL Server】,输入数据库名称,点击【测试连接】。如果连接成功,点击【应用】按钮,否则重新配置服务器名和数据库名称。 接下来,设置DataList控件的模板,以呈现图书的标题、作者、价格等信息。 在【设计】视图中,双击DataList控件,打开【DataList模板】对话框。删除默认的模板项,然后添加以下模板项: -标题:图书名称(Text) - 作者:(Author) -价格:(Price) 点击【确定】按钮,完成DataList控件的模板设置。 最后,测试页面,确保DataList控件能够正确呈现图书数据。 五、Repeater控件呈现数据 Repeater控件是ASP.NET中另一个常用的数据绑定控件,它可以根据数据源动态生成重复的结构。Repeater控件适用于数据结构较为复杂或不规则的场景。以下示例将展示如何使用Repeater控件呈现数据。 示例练习3:使用Repeater呈现数据 要求:制作一个员工展示页面,使用Repeater控件。 前提:在【ASP.NET第八课】的基础之上完成。 第一步,添加Web窗体:在VS中打开已有项目【WebApplication7】,右键单击项目名称【WebApplication7】,依次点击【添加】【Web窗体】,将窗体命名为EmployeeList,然后单击【确定】。 第二步,添加Repeater控件:在默认打开的EmployeeList.aspx文件中,从工具箱拖放一个Repeater控件到适合的位置。 第三步,绑定数据源:打开EmployeeList.aspx文件,切换到【拆分】视图。 选中Repeater控件后,点击右上角【折叠】按钮,在弹出的【Repeater任务】中,点击【选择数据源】,然后点击下拉箭头,点击【添加新数据源】。 在弹出的【数据源配制向导】窗体中,选择【数据库】作为数据源类型,为数据源指定ID,使用默认名称,然后点击【确定】。 在弹出的【配制数据源】窗口中,点击【新建连接】按钮。 在弹出的【添加连接】窗口中,输入服务器名(默认为本地),数据库类型选择【SQL Server】,输入数据库名称,点击【测试连接】。如果连接成功,点击【应用】按钮,否则重新配置服务器名和数据库名称。 接下来,设置Repeater控件的模板,以呈现员工的姓名、职位等信息。 在【设计】视图中,双击Repeater控件,打开【Repeater模板】对话框。删除默认的模板项,然后添加以下模板项: -姓名:(Name) -职位:(Position) 点击【确定】按钮,完成Repeater控件的模板设置。 最后 (编辑:西安站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|